Technical Field

The invention relates to the technical field of textile devices, in particular to a cloth sizing device.

Background

When summer clothes are manufactured, some slippery fabrics such as chiffon can be frequently encountered, even if an iron is used, the fabric cannot be formed in a hot stamping mode, and a sizing treatment process is an indispensable process in a textile processing process and is a very complicated and critical process. The sizing treatment is not good, and the weaving efficiency and the product quality are directly influenced. The sizing efficiency of the existing cloth sizing device is still to be improved.

Detailed Description

The invention will now be further described with reference to the drawings and specific examples.

Referring to fig. 1, the cloth sizing device comprises an operation table, wherein a support frame 1 is connected to the lower surface of the operation table, a rigid plastic sizing net 4 is arranged on the upper surface of the operation table, the rigid plastic sizing net 4 is mounted on a bump 2, a size recovery disc 3 is detachably connected to the lower side of the rigid plastic, a sizing mechanism is arranged above the rigid plastic sizing net 4, and the sizing mechanism comprises a size discharging mechanism and a size scraping mechanism.

In a preferred embodiment, the hard plastic sizing net 4 in this example has a mesh size of 300 mesh.

As a preferred embodiment, the upper and lower surfaces of the rigid plastic sizing net 4 in this embodiment are both horizontal surfaces.

As a preferred embodiment, the bump 2 and the operation platform in this embodiment are connected by a fixing groove, the depth of the fixing groove is one third of the height of the bump 2, and the width of the fixing groove is the same as the width of the bump 2.

As a preferred embodiment, the bump 2 and the rigid plastic sizing net 4 in this embodiment are connected by an adhesive.

As a preferred embodiment, the pulp recovery pan 3 in this embodiment has a trapezoidal longitudinal section.

As a preferred embodiment, the pulp scraping mechanism in this embodiment includes a support 5, a slide rail 8 is connected to a lower surface of the support 5, a slide rod 7 is connected to the slide rail 8, and a pulp scraping plate 6 is connected below the slide rod 7.
